August 5, 20232 yr Just now, Bontie said: Dyness 5.8kv In that case if there is not comms I would guess it is using lead acid voltage to calculate the SOC.
August 5, 20232 yr @BontieIt does use the voltage of the the batteries to calculate the SOC. WatchPower battery voltage reading and SOC can not be used with Lithium batteries. The SOC is also effected by battery cutoff voltage setting 29 If I remember correct. A higher setting of 29 will display a lower SOC and vice versa. Edited August 5, 20232 yr by Chris Louw
